A meter bridge is set up as shown, to determine an unknown resistance `X` using a standard 10 ohm resistor. The galvanometer shows null point when tapping -key is at 52 cm mark. The end-corrections are 1 cm and 2 cm respectively for the ends A and B. The determine value of `X` is A. `10.6 ohm`B. `10.8 ohm`C. `10.2 ohm`D. `11.1 ohm`

Answer» Correct Answer - A
(a) Applying the condition of balanced Wheatstone bridge, after applying end correction we have,
`(X)/(10 Omega) = ((52 + 1) cm)/((78 + 2) cm) = (53)/(50), X = 10 Omega xx (53)/(50) = 10.6 Omega`
